Tabarka

Address bar: Main page Resorts & hotels Tabarka

In contrast to majestic silent Sahara, the Northern Tunisia is a land of forests and mountain chains, of lakes and mineral springs. On the western coast of it Tabarka is located; it is a small nice town with a picturesque sea line and a long beach with thin sand between rocks.

In the 16th, 17th and 18th centuries Italian, Spanish and French conquerors tried to settle down on this coast attracted with its agricultural holdings and precious corals in the coastal waters. Modern jewelers produce wonderful adornments especially necklaces from these corals. An ancient fort of Genoa in Tabarka is an illustration of that epoch.

Nowadays, this region with its long-lasting traditions of local nomads consists of rare settlements; their inhabitants still keep ancient type of life formed with centuries. One of such settlements is located on the level 800 m high; it is Ain Draham - a nice village with red tiled roofs; its name means "Silver Spring". It is enchanting because of its climate and surprising silence.

Tabarka is a special place: this young and picturesque tourist zone attracts those who are fond of undisturbed nature and diving and music. It is a real paradise for those who are enchanted with the sea as well as for golf-players, hunters, riders and good walkers. Thanks to the high level of the hotel service and the assortment of comfortable residences, as well as to the exquisite meals, this resort suits to the most particular clients.

The territory of Tabarka is covered with thick woods where birch, asp, alder and willow are mixed with such a magnificent tree as cork. Abundant winter rains and a great amount of springs provide water for rich deciduous trees. The northern mountain forests of Tunisia are a real dream for wild-boar hunters.

It is an ideal spot for diving and underwater fishing. In this part of coastal waters there are about two dozens of good positions for diving and most part of them is not far than half an hour from the shore. Indeed, there is the biggest Mediterranean coral reef by Tabarka; it is interesting both for beginners and for professional divers.

Tunisia is also known for the quality and the quantity of its thermal springs. There are more than 50 of then in the country. Local people highly estimate their water and regularly visit so called hammams supplied with the water from such hot springs. As for the medical spa system, it has been known in Tunisia for more than a century. Spa baths were built in Hammam Bourguiba, in Jebel Oust and in Korbous, where numerous healing hot springs had been found. If you come to Tabarka you should certainly visit the Centre in Hammam Bourguiba - your body feels mighty preventive and actual healing effect for sure.

Summer in Tabarka is an endless row of musical events; the main of them is the Jazz Festival. It unites great masters of jazz improvisation and ignites public which enjoys itself in the town and in hotels after the show; it seems that everything around vibrates in one festival rhythm. An ancient fortress of Basilica doesn't know calm even when the Festival is finished: there is Festival "Music of the World" and Festival "Music Latinos" here and others as well.
